Dear Dispatch Desk,

For the records: the pallet of recalled Volthane QuickCell chargers from the Ardleigh depot has been sealed, shrink-wrapped, and tagged for return to Merrowfield Reclamation. The count was verified twice against the recall manifest — 144 units, no discrepancies. Please log the pallet weight and seal number on arrival, and retain a copy of the manifest for the records team. The courier is booked for Thursday morning. The confidential hand-over instruction for the courier follows below.

handover note for yagep-tagef: the fenok sorwyn courier leaves the fraok sileth sorax ledger at gate 2873 under passcode 476683

FINANCE REVIEW SUMMARY — PILOT CHURN

Churn in the Larkspur pilot exceeded forecast, concentrated among small accounts onboarded in the first wave. Revenue impact is modest; acquisition spend on the cohort is written off. Retention fixes ship next cycle. Margin on remaining pilot accounts holds above plan. The board should read the confidential note below before the pilot go/no-go decision.

board note of kawig-tahog: Ulairax Works is in early talks to buy Noriusix Works for about $31.4 million. The Pelmir launch date is April 2, and nothing goes to the press before then.

**Postmortem timeline — Driftpane large-file diff outage, entry 4**

14:32 — On-call confirmed the Driftpane diff viewer was timing out on files above 40 MB after the chunking service deploy. The new splitter buffered entire files in memory rather than streaming, exhausting worker heaps. Rollback initiated at 14:41; recovery confirmed by 14:55. The rolled-back deployment is identified by the token recorded below.

trace token, fajop-yawep: htk4_5190

Night-shift staff: Floor 4 of the Tellhaven Building opens this week. After 21:00, access is via the rear stairwell only; the lifts are locked out overnight during the settling period. Complete a walk-through of the new floor once per shift and log it. The stairwell keypad accepts the code below.

badge for yahop-fawep: bdg-XBKXI-68071